St. Anthony, Newfoundland & Labrador
For sale in the heart of St. Anthony, NL: the iconic Historic Clocktower Building—an established brewery and historic landmark offering 12,838 sq ft of mixed residential and commercial space on a 13,316 sq ft irregular lot at 223-227 West Street. Originally built in 1935 as part of the Grenfell properties and expanded in 1946, the connected buildings now feature the original bells in the tower, a fully operational taproom/bar/restaurant (5,170 sq ft) on the main floor, and a functional 5-barrel brewhouse with all equipment included in the basement. Renovated over the past 8 years, upgrades include a new roof (2017), refrigerated rooms on both floors, cold storage, ground-level delivery entrance with covered porch, updated office space, a wheelchair-accessible ramp and bathrooms, fire alarm system throughout, fire exit hallway and door, fully upgraded electrical with division potential, AED in hallway, and landscaping to create a waterfront seating area. The building also features a 900 sq ft studio apartment with bathroom, laundry, and appliances. Approximately 6,780 sq ft has been renovated, and architectural drawings are available for future development. This stand-alone property is serviced by town water and sewer and includes a private unpaved parking lot. Zoned for multiple uses—bar, brewery, distillery, lounge, restaurant, café, B&B, apartment rental, or boutique hotel—this prime location is across from the hospital, next to a grocery store, and within walking distance to major tourism attractions and just 50 km from the airport. St. Anthony thrives on seasonal tourism (May–October) and offers stable off-season rental income from healthcare workers and patients.
